The Netherlands: Video-clip released earlier this week!

You've gotta watch it a few times to really appreciate it. Anouk released the official music video of Birds this week and it fits the song superbly. Haunting, beautiful...

I'm so happy for The Netherlands this year - they finally got a decent position with a decent song. And we here in the UK think we have it hard. I did want Anouk to win, for me I was torn between Italy and Holland but I think I favour Birds now after seeing the live performances.

I won't say what happens - you'll have to watch it!

